site stats

Intel platform services engine dma controller

Nettet23. apr. 2013 · The I/O processor solves two problems: The job of input and output is assumed by the CPU. Although DMA does not require CPU for data exchange between … NettetReset Interface. 2.2.4. DMA Controller Interface. 2.2.4. DMA Controller Interface. The DMA controller interface allows soft IP in the FPGA fabric to communicate with the DMA controller in the HPS. You can configure up to eight separate interface channels by clicking on the dropdown in the Enabled column for the corresponding channel row.

Intel® Management Engine Driver for Consumer for Windows® …

NettetThe mSGDMA Intel FPGA IP. 6.2.1. The mSGDMA Intel FPGA IP. The modular scatter-gather direct memory access (mSGDMA) Intel FPGA IP used in this design example serves as an example of how you can integrate a DMA into your own system. You can replace this DMA engine by another 3rd party controller. NettetThe Platform Controller Hub ( PCH) is a family of Intel 's single-chip chipsets, first introduced in 2009. It is the successor to the Intel Hub Architecture, which used two chips–a northbridge and southbridge, and … congressman levin https://cathleennaughtonassoc.com

Neeraj Parik - Chief SoC & SoP Architect - LinkedIn

NettetDisadvantages. Cache coherence problem can be seen when DMA is used for data transfer. Increases the price of the system. DMA ( Direct Memory Access) controller is being used in graphics cards, network … Nettet24. apr. 2012 · SPI master with DMA controller - Intel Communities Nios® II Embedded Design Suite (EDS) Intel Communities Product Support Forums FPGA Nios® II … Nettet6. aug. 2024 · Storage DMA engines cannot target GPU memory through the file system without GPUDirect Storage. DMA engines, however, must be programmed by a driver on the CPU. When the CPU programs the … edge power skating toronto

Intel management engine interface - Dell Community

Category:How to Design a Software-Friendly DMA Module - Barr Group

Tags:Intel platform services engine dma controller

Intel platform services engine dma controller

Direct memory access - Wikipedia

NettetDMA Controller Reset Interrupts Power Management Error Handling Programmable SDA Hold Time Gigabit Ethernet Controller Gigabit Ethernet ControllerSignal … NettetDMA Controller. The DMA Controller in this example design consists of six addressable queues: two write-only queues and one read-only queue each for the Read Data …

Intel platform services engine dma controller

Did you know?

Nettet5. nov. 2024 · Launch MSINFO32.exe. Check "Kernel DMA Protection" field in the "System Summary" page. Using Windows Security application: Launch Windows Security application from the Windows Start menu. Click on the “Device Security” icon. Click on “Core isolation details”. “Memory Access Protection” will be listed as an available … NettetI/O Acceleration Technology ( I/OAT) is a DMA engine (an embedded DMA controller) by Intel bundled with high-end server motherboards, that offloads memory copies from the …

Nettet14. okt. 2003 · How Direct Memory Access Works. Direct memory access (DMA) is a means of having a peripheral device control a processor’s memory bus directly. DMA permits the peripheral, such as a UART, to transfer data directly to or from memory without having each byte (or word) handled by the processor. Thus DMA enables more efficient … NettetTypically, the Intel® FPGA AI Suite runtime OpenVINO™ plugin provisions the control-and-status registers (CSR) and memory needed to run inference. If you want to run inference on the Intel® FPGA AI Suite IP without using the OpenVINO™ Inference Engine, you can use the ahead-of-time (AOT) splitter utility (dla_aot_splitter) to extract …

NettetDMA Controller The GSPI controllers have an integrated DMA controller. DMA Transfer and Setup Modes The DMA can operate in the following modes: Memory to peripheral … NettetQuad SPI Flash Controller 17. DMA Controller 18. Ethernet Media Access Controller 19. USB 2.0 OTG Controller 20. SPI Controller 21. I2C Controller 22. UART Controller …

NettetThe DMA controller can produce memory addresses and launch memory read or write cycles. It covers multiple hardware registers that can be read and written by the CPU. These registers consist of a memory address register, a byte count register, and one or more control registers.

NettetDMA Engine. This is applicable only for slave DMA usage only. The slave DMA usage consists of following steps: 1. Allocate a DMA slave channel 2. Set slave and controller specific parameters 3. Get a descriptor for transaction 4. Submit the transaction 5. Issue pending requests and wait for callback notification 1. Allocate a DMA slave channel edge preferred search engineNettetCreates an instance of CDMAChanneland allocates a channel of the platform DMA controller. nChannelmust be DMA_CHANNEL_NORMAL(normal DMA engine), DMA_CHANNEL_LITE(lite (or normal) DMA engine), DMA_CHANNEL_EXTENDED(“large address” DMA4 engine, on Raspberry Pi 4 only) … congressman lee zeldin addressNettetThe DMA Descriptor Controller includes read and write data movers to perform local memory reads and writes. It supports up to 128 descriptors for read and write DMAs. Host software programs the DMA Descriptor Controller internal registers with the location and size of the descriptor table residing in the PCI Express main memory. edge power trainer golf swing weightNettet23. sep. 2024 · DMA controller IP - Generic used for data transfer (not limited to video data) which interact with PCIe IP and memory IP. Example of reference design link; … congressman lied on resumeNettet26. apr. 2024 · I/OAT (I/O Acceleration Technology) 1 # Intel I/OAT is a set of technologies for improving I/O performance. This post specifically illustrates how to use Intel QuickData Technology, which enables data copy by the chipset instead of the CPU, to move data more efficiently and provide fast throughput. Using Linux DMA Engine # I/OAT … congressman lightfootNettet13. jan. 2024 · Installs the Intel® Management Engine (Intel® ME) components for Windows® 10 64-bit for Intel® NUC Kit NUC11PHKi7C and NUC11PHKi7CAA. The … edge preload new tabNettet10. sep. 2024 · 7210. 09-10-2024 09:19 AM. Install (reinstall) the Intel Chipset drivers, restart the PC and then if you still have the error, reinstall the Intel management … edge prescription safety glasses